This lushly written novella length story profiles the reexamination of Rose’s distant and estranged relationship with her father, who has recently passed away. Rose travels to Japan, planning to stay only long enough to discover the contents of her father’s will. Japanese reserve and ritual is here also nicely coupled with some disarming (often alcohol-induced) frankness in how she is dealt with by those who knew Haru. At times, Rose’s frequent tears and passivity seem to contradict Barbery’s characterization of her, but maybe that’s the point. After all, Rose is a close study of emotional change. Upon arrival in Kyoto, her interior landscape begins to change as fast as her exterior one. Muriel Barbery’s A Single Rose follows a French botanist’s emotional tour through the Zen gardens of Kyoto, Japan, to discover joy beyond grief.
